A
question facing a modern education is how do we get students to invest in more
time coding. The first and most obvious manner has been to create games in
which makes learning fun. After playing with programs like hopscotch and
Scratch I am inclined to wonder if programmers know what fun is. While I do
give them credit for trying there is still a major hurdle in which these
programs face. Unless a student has a natural preference towards simple logic
based games then those who do not have desire to learn programming will not.
In
today’s society children are constantly being bombarded with new and
stimulating information. While most kids love to play games the question
becomes, how do coding games compete with the gaming consoles that are more
exciting and easier to use? In most cases in which I’ve seen young students
work with Hopscotch and Scratch, they spend 5-10 minutes playing the game
before the search the web to find a easier game.
I
understand the importance of coding games. They are naturally problem-solving
tasks that would enrich the students lives. I get it. It’s computational
thinking, which is the direction that the school system would like to go. The
biggest challenge I see is a society that craves instant gratification. Unless
the kids prefers coding like another student would prefer baseball it will
always be an uphill struggle. To have any young person to sit in front of a
computer working on it for long periods of time when other options are
available is setting that student up for failure.
